Prevalent Clinical Signs of Hip Dysplasia
While many dogs may initially show no signs, typical indicators of hip dysplasia often become evident as they grow older. Affected dogs may demonstrate a marked reduction in physical activity, leading to reluctance to engage in play or exercise. Owners might notice a distinctive hopping movement, where the dog moves both hind legs simultaneously rather than switching between them. Limping or rigidity, especially after times of inactivity, can also be indicative of the condition.
Additionally, dogs may have trouble rising from a lying position or show signs of pain when climbing stairs or jumping. Weight gain can take place due to decreased mobility, further compounding joint issues. Behavioral changes, such as irritability or withdrawal, may also develop as dogs suffer from pain. Recognizing these symptoms early can be vital for timely control and treatment of hip dysplasia, ultimately improving the dog's overall well-being.
What Breeds Face Greater Risk for Hip Dysplasia?
Certain dog breeds are susceptible to hip dysplasia as a result of genetic factors and their physical structure. Large and giant breeds, such as German Shepherds, Golden Retrievers, Rottweilers, and St. Bernards, are particularly at risk. These dogs often possess a combination of weight and skeletal conformation that places considerable stress on their hip joints.
Medium dog types like Bulldogs and Boxers equally face elevated risk, as their distinctive body forms can lead to hip joint damage. In addition, various compact breeds, including Dachshunds and Cocker Spaniels, can suffer from hip dysplasia, though not as commonly than bigger breeds.

Surgical Treatment Choices
Surgical treatment offers a range of options for dogs suffering from hip dysplasia, designed to alleviating pain and enhancing mobility. The most common procedures comprise femoral head ostectomy (FHO) and total hip replacement (THR). FHO involves removing the femoral head, allowing the body to form a false joint, which can decrease pain. Total hip replacement, however, replaces the entire hip joint with a prosthetic, leading to improved function and reduced discomfort. Another alternative is the triple pelvic osteotomy (TPO), which realigns the hip socket to better accommodate the femur. The choice of procedure depends on the dog's age, severity of dysplasia, and overall health, requiring thoughtful evaluation by veterinary professionals to guarantee optimal outcomes.

Lifestyle and Recovery Strategies
Lifestyle and rehabilitation strategies play an essential role in managing hip dysplasia in dogs. Regular, controlled get going exercise helps maintain muscle strength and joint flexibility, reducing discomfort. Low-impact activities, such as swimming and walking on soft surfaces, are particularly beneficial. Weight management is vital; maintaining a healthy body condition can alleviate stress on the hips. Additionally, physical therapy techniques, including massage and stretching, can enhance mobility and improve overall quality of life. Joint supplements, like glucosamine and omega-3 fatty acids, may also support joint health. Providing a comfortable resting area, using orthopedic beds, and avoiding excessive jumping or stair climbing further contribute to a dog's well-being. Together, these strategies foster a more active, pain-free lifestyle for dogs suffering with hip dysplasia.

Can a Blood Screening Diagnose Hip Dysplasia?
Hip dysplasia cannot be identified through a lab test. Assessment typically demands hands-on exams, medical background, and imaging tools like X-rays to determine joint structure and function, supplying a comprehensive understanding of the condition.
Can Hip Dysplasia Produce Aching in Dogs?
Hip dysplasia can be painful for dogs, because it leads to unstable articulation and arthritis. Signs frequently consist of uneven gait, problems getting up, and hesitation toward physical activities, influencing their overall life satisfaction.
